Key advantages of the C1N-45 H-type press (with an H-shaped table configuration):
Extended versatility of the working area (H-shaped bolster): The main difference from the V-series. The increased width and specific shape of the work table allow for the installation of larger, wider, or multi-station progressive dies, as well as working with wide strip blanks that do not fit on a standard table.
High structural rigidity: The all-welded C-frame made of high-strength steel is designed with reinforced stiffening ribs. This minimizes frame deflection under a 45-ton load, ensuring process stability and extending the service life of the die tooling.
Precision accuracy: The use of high-precision slide guides (roller type) minimizes lateral play and misalignment. This guarantees high repeatability of part dimensions in fine sheet metal stamping, blanking, and bending operations.
Reliable clutch and brake system: The machine is equipped with a modern dry pneumatic clutch and brake. Coupled with sensitive dual solenoid valves, this ensures instant response, a short slide braking distance, and an elevated level of operator safety.
Hydraulic overload protection: The built-in hydraulic overload protector automatically stops the slide and releases pressure in the event that the nominal force is exceeded. This reliably protects both the press mechanics and the expensive tooling from critical damage.
Ease of setup and maintenance: The open C-frame design, combined with the extended H-shaped table, provides unobstructed access to the working area from three sides. This significantly speeds up and simplifies the processes of die installation, alignment, and replacement.
Efficient lubrication system: An automatic or semi-automatic circulating lubrication system for the main components (crankshaft bearings, guides) reduces friction, decreases noise, prevents overheating, and extends maintenance intervals.
